CALL TO ORDER Mayor Kelly called the meeting to order at 6:00 p.m. Mayor Kelly advised this is a special meeting of the City Council for Camiros to present the second draft of the UDO. The public may comment on this draft until November 25, 2020. PRESENTATION Unified Development Ordinance (UDO) Draft 2 Arista Strungys and Chris presented the second draft to the UDO. (A copy of the presentation is attached to the minutes.) Arista Strungys advised anything that is seen with a red-line strikethrough has been deleted from the document. Anything underlined in ‘blue’ has been added to the document. These are things like typos or grammar corrections, numbering corrections, or any changes to the illustrations to match the text changes Page 2 of 3 City Council Meeting 9/17/20 of the document. The biggest goal is the implementation of numerous plans adopted by Saratoga Springs: the comprehensive plan, Complete Streets, the Forest Master Plan, Open Space, the Greenbelt Trail. Camiros updated the uses; the City has a general use approach now, so they really just refined it. Definitions were created for every term in the use table. The biggest change is they eliminated eating and drinking places from being one of the aspects of reuse. Key use changes deleted from this was the cottage court dwelling and the RV park as those don't really take place. It's not a development forum that's desirable in the city right now. They refined multifamily dwelling for those that are residential only and those that are multifamily dwellings above the ground floor. The NC, the UC, the gateway commercial, urban, and rural districts are mixed used districts, looking at ground floor residential as being a special use. One of the biggest changes in draft 2 is how the UR standards, the urban residential districts 1, 2, 3, and 4, have been converted back to kind of what their existing standards are now. The institutional districts have remained pretty much as they are. In the horse track district, they added some interior side and corner side setbacks because those were missing from draft 1.0. They also clarified the seasonal uses that are allowed, and then made some provisions to allow for commercial horse stables through lots that are in the institutional HTR district but not necessarily part of the track or the training facility. They did a few updates on the parking standards. These are linked to the uses. Chris Jennette advised in terms of the zoning map, the good news is that the vast majority of the parcels within the city are really unchanged in this proposed map. The zoning classifications for most of the parcels within the city have either remained in the same district or have been moved into an equivalent district. The intent of those districts remains the same. They worked their way through all of the overlay zoning district maps. These will all be available on the website.
